✨(backend) add connection-test API
Currently users have no way to reliably test their connection before joining a room. To address this, we plan to build a connection-test page. The testing requires a dedicated LiveKit token, issued without going through the room API, which is tied to registered meetings, lobby rules, and longer-lived access tokens. Introduce a new viewset for all diagnostics-related features. The first route issues a token for diagnostics, even for anonymous users. Each request creates a new dedicated room so users never share the same LiveKit room during tests. Tokens are short-lived (default 10 minutes) to limit reuse, and the endpoint is throttled to prevent abuse. A Celery worker also schedules a callback that deletes the room after a certain delay, in every case.
